capacity of STM
limited - between 5-9 items, 7+/-2, on average (Miller 1956)
capacity of LTM
potentially unlimited
duration of STM
between 15-30 seconds
up to 18 seconds without rehearsal (P&P 1959)
duration of LTM
potential lifetime
Bahrik et al 1975 - 90% accurate after 15yrs, 70% accurate after 48yrs
who developed the digit span test
Jacobs (1887)
what happened in digital span test
researcher gave no. of digits to ppts, had to recall in order
researcher increases no. of digits by 1 and ppt recalls again until they cannot anymore
determines their digit span
results from the digit span test
mean digit span was 9.3 items
mean letter span was 7.3 items.
